ST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T
THIS STOCK PURCHASE AGREEMENT (this “Agreement”) is made and entered into as of March 8, 2016 by and among Almost Never Films Inc. (f/k/a Smack Sportswear), a Nevada corporation (the “Company”) and Frank Gillen (“Purchaser”).
WHEREAS, the Company previously issued and delivered to Purchaser a certain promissory note dated February 1, 2014 in the original principal amount of $83,600, as amended by that certain addendum dated on or about February 12, 2104, increasing the original principal amount to $93,600 (as amended, the “Gillen Note”);
WHEREAS, the Company previously issued and delivered to Bill Kotlar (“Kotlar”) a certain promissory note dated February 1, 2014 in the original principal amount of up to $150,000 (the “Kotlar Note”, and together with the Gillen Note, the “Notes”);
WHEREAS, prior to the date hereof, Kotlar assigned and transferred the Kotlar Note to Purchaser;
WHEREAS, the Company desires to sell, and Purchaser desires to purchase, shares of common stock, US$0.001 par value per share, of the Company (the “Common Stock”), in exchange for the cancellation of and discharge of the Notes, on the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ement.
N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the foregoing, and the representations, warranties, covenants and conditions set forth below, the Company and Purchaser, intending to be legally bound, hereby agree as follows:
1.            Purchase and Sale of Common Stock.
1.1.            Sale and Issuance of Common Stock. Subject to the terms and conditions of this Agreement, at the Closing (as hereinafter defined), Purchaser agrees to purchase from the Company, and the Company agrees to sell and issue to Purchaser, 49,720,000 shares of Common Stock, at a purchase price of US$0.005 per share. The shares of Common Stock issued to Purchaser pursuant to this Agreement shall be referred to in this Agreement as the “Shares.”
1.2.            Closing; Delivery. The purchase and sale of the Shares shall take place remotely via the exchange of documents and signatures, at such time and place as the Company and Purchaser mutually agree upon, orally or in writing (which time and place are designated as the “Closing”). At the Closing, the Company shall cancel the Notes and fully discharge the Company’s obligation to pay principal and interest thereunder by issuing the Shares to Purchaser.

Annex A

INVESTOR CERTIFICATION
Initial _______ I have a net worth of at least $1 million either individually or through aggregating my individual holdings and those in which I have a joint, community property or other similar shared ownership interest with my spouse. (For purposes of calculating your net worth under this paragraph, (a) your primary residence shall not be included as an asset; (b) indebtedness secured by your primary residence, up to the estimated fair market value of your primary residence at the time of your purchase of the securities, shall not be included as a liability (except that if the amount of such indebtedness outstanding at the time of your purchase of the securities exceeds the amount outstanding 60 days before such time, other than as a result of the acquisition of your primary residence, the amount of such excess shall be included as a liability); and (c) indebtedness that is secured by your primary residence in excess of the estimated fair market value of your primary residence at the time of your purchase of the securities shall be included as a liability.)
Initial _______ I have had an annual gross income for the past two years of at least $200,000 (or $300,000 jointly with my spouse) and expect my income (or joint income, as appropriate) to reach the same level in the current year.
